操作系统——单处理器任务调度2

时间:2016-08-03 16:36:48
【文件属性】:
文件名称:操作系统——单处理器任务调度2
文件大小:3KB
文件格式:ZIP
更新时间:2016-08-03 16:36:48
操作系统 任务调度 多进程 多线程 调度算法 说明:与前一个资源不一样,是同一个任务的不同代码。 在Linux环境下实现任务调度仿真,利用多线程实现任务池中的多个任务,支持先来先服务、轮转和反馈三种调度策略 设有任务A、B、C、D、E,分别具有不同的优先级和处理时间,通过一个调度线程对这5个任务进行调度。 1.正确输出三种调度算法下,任务的执行顺序、每个任务占用CPU的时间以及优先级队列(反馈调度) 2.通过一个调度进程实现任务调度 3.有输出界面,在每个时间点输出任务状态、每个任务已经占用CPU时间和还需CPU时间,已经执行的任务顺序和时间。
【文件预览】:
操作系统
----fcfs.c(481B)
----rr.c(698B)
----oshag.c(1KB)
----func.c(399B)
----Makefile(294B)
----oshag.h(609B)
----fb.c(2KB)

网友评论

  • 很好程序架构,谢谢分享